From: <tr...@ff...> - 2014-05-06 03:46:09
|
Author: mocchi Date: 2014-05-05 20:46:01 -0700 (Mon, 05 May 2014) New Revision: 2510 Modified: trunk/libffado/src/fireworks/fireworks_device.cpp Log: fireworks: Remove useless execution of command for polled values There are meaningless call of the command. Modified: trunk/libffado/src/fireworks/fireworks_device.cpp =================================================================== --- trunk/libffado/src/fireworks/fireworks_device.cpp 2014-05-06 03:30:18 UTC (rev 2509) +++ trunk/libffado/src/fireworks/fireworks_device.cpp 2014-05-06 03:46:01 UTC (rev 2510) @@ -182,11 +182,6 @@ // depends on this m_efc_version = m_HwInfo.m_header.version; - if (!updatePolledValues()) { - debugError("Could not update polled values\n"); - return false; - } - m_current_clock = -1; m_efc_discovery_done = true; @@ -523,10 +518,10 @@ bool Device::isClockValid(uint32_t id) { // always valid - if (id==EFC_CMD_HW_CLOCK_INTERNAL) return true; + if (id==EFC_CMD_HW_CLOCK_INTERNAL) + return true; - // the polled values are used to detect - // whether clocks are valid + // the polled values tell thether each clock source is detected or not if (!updatePolledValues()) { debugError("Could not update polled values\n"); return false; @@ -577,13 +572,6 @@ ClockSource s; debugOutput(DEBUG_LEVEL_VERBOSE, "clock id: %u\n", clockid); - // the polled values are used to detect - // whether clocks are valid - if (!updatePolledValues()) { - debugError("Could not update polled values\n"); - return s; - } - switch (clockid) { case EFC_CMD_HW_CLOCK_INTERNAL: debugOutput(DEBUG_LEVEL_VERBOSE, "Internal clock\n"); |